1.Efficacy of bilateral facial muscle training combined with visual electromyography biofeedback in the treatment of idiopathic facial nerve palsy
Xinyue CAI ; Ling DING ; Yilan MA ; Shihong HU ; Huajun GU ; Longdian GU ; Yijie ZHU ; Jiakun YAN ; Yaoyao ZHENG ; Qingsong MA
Chinese Journal of Clinical Medicine 2025;32(6):1017-1023
Objective To explore the efficacy of bilateral facial muscle training combined with visual electromyography biofeedback on facial nerve function recovery in patients with idiopathic facial nerve palsy. Methods Patients with idiopathic facial nerve palsy admitted to Shanghai Fifth People’s Hospital, Fudan University from July 2022 to July 2024 were selected and randomly divided into a control group and an intervention group. The control group received conventional physical factor therapy, while the intervention group received bilateral facial muscle training combined with visual electromyography biofeedback therapy based on the control group’s regimen. After 20 treatment sessions, the total effective rate, the House-Brackmann (H-B) facial nerve grading system, the Sunnybrook Facial Grading System (SFGS) score, and the average value ratio of maximal amplitudes of bilateral frontalis and zygomaticus muscles were compared between the two groups. Results A total of 90 patients were included, 45 in each group. After 20 treatment sessions, the total effective rate was significantly higher in the intervention group than in the control group (84.4% vs 75.6%, P=0.003). Compared with the control group, the intervention group demonstrated a significantly lower H-B grade (P=0.003) and a higher SFGS score (P=0.001). The average value ratios of maximal amplitudes of the affected versus healthy side frontalis (P=0.013) and zygomatic (P=0.022) muscles were higher in the intervention group than in the control group. Conclusions Bilateral facial muscle training combined with visual electromyography biofeedback is an effective approach for treating idiopathic facial nerve palsy, effectively promoting the recovery of facial nerve function, and improving facial symmetry and facial muscle function.
2.Effect of portal vein thrombosis on the long-term prognosis of patients with hepatitis B cirrhosis
Keke JIN ; Ying HAN ; Yijie YAN ; Lingna LYU ; Yanna LIU ; Yanglan HE ; Huiguo DING
Chinese Journal of Hepatology 2025;33(3):217-226
Objective:To explore the characteristics of portal vein thrombosis (PVT) formation in patients with hepatitis B cirrhosis and its effect on long-term prognosis.Methods:The clinical data of a cohort of patients with hepatitis B cirrhosis who visited Beijing Youan Hospital from May 2009 to August 2020 were retrospectively analyzed. Enhanced CT examination was used as the standard for diagnosing PVT and its classification. Patients with hepatitis B cirrhosis without PVT at baseline were selected as the research subjects. According to whether PVT was formed during the follow-up period, they were divided into the PVT and control groups including 99 and 168 patients in the PVT and control groups with a follow-up time of 52.0 (46.7, 57.3) months. The changes in baseline and endpoint clinical indicators of the two groups were compared. Kaplan-Meier survival curve, log-rank test, and Cox regression were used to analyze the effect of PVT on prognosis.Results:In the PVT group, 28.28% (28/99) of patients underwent splenectomy, and 74.75% (74/99) did not receive anticoagulation therapy. The main portal vein thrombosis, portal vein branch thrombosis, and thrombosis in both groups accounted for 34.34% (34/99), 23.23% (23/99), and 15.15% (15/99), respectively. The splenic vein or superior mesenteric vein accounted for 27.27% (27/99). PVT was stable in 63.27% (63/99), progressed in 31.31% (31/99), and relieved in 5.05% (5/99) during the follow-up period. The white blood cell, hemoglobin, and platelet counts were all decreased in the PVT group compared with the baseline ( P<0.05). The international normalized ratio (INR) [1.28 (1.14, 1.39) vs. 1.33 (1.19, 1.46), P=0.041] and spleen length [(163.84±30.68) mm vs. (177.26±32.61) mm, P<0.001] was increased compared with the baseline. The proportion of gastroesophageal variceal bleeding was higher in the PVT group than in the control group (57.0% vs. 28.7%, P<0.001), and the constituent ratio of hepatic encephalopathy was not statistically significantly different ( P>0.05). The proportion of patients with ascites in the control group decreased (63.1% vs. 41.7%, P<0.001), while the proportion of patients with ascites in the PVT group was not statistically significantly different ( P>0.05). The incidence of composite clinical endpoint events in the PVT and the control group was 21.21% (21/99) and 4.17% (7/168), respectively ( P<0.05). The incidence of composite clinical endpoint events in PVT patients without anticoagulation and anticoagulation treatment was 25.68% (19/74) and 8.00% (2/25), respectively ( P=0.062). Cox regression analysis found that PVT formation was an independent risk factor for liver-related adverse events in patients with hepatitis B cirrhosis ( HR=9.36, 95% CI: 3.65~24.02, P=0.001). Conclusions:The presence of PVT in patients with hepatitis B cirrhosis is assoliated with worse prognosis. The formation of PVT is closely related to the increased risk of liver-related adverse prognosis in patients with hepatitis B cirrhosis.
3.Analysis on Publishing Budget Changes of Provincial Centers for Disease Control and Prevention in China from 2021 to 2024
Lieyu HUANG ; Nana LIU ; Yijie WANG ; Ling ZUO ; Fei MO ; Yan GUO
Chinese Health Economics 2025;44(2):54-58
Objective:To continuously track the publishing budget of provincial Center for Disease Control and Prevention (CDC)in China and comprehend the management changes in the provincial CDCs based on the financial input.Methods:Publishing budget data for the period 2021—2024 of 31 provincial CDCs and provincial health administrations in China were collected and analyzed from the perspectives of time change and proportion relationship.Results:Statistical analysis revealed that the overall budget income of provincial CDCs in 2024 exceeded that of 2021.Most provincial CDCs in many provinces exhibited high-level growth(some with slight fluctuations),stable growth,and rapid growth in budget income changes.The proportion of provincial CDCs'budget income relative to provincial health administrations steadily increased,and the synergistic relationship mainly manifested as increase in the same direction,but there is a situation of changing from"strong benign"to"weak benign".Conclusion:The development of the budget income for provincial CDCs in China aligns with the imperative to establish a stable public health investment mechanism,reflecting more support towards provincial CDCs in recent years.Future efforts should continue focusing on the synergistic relationship between provincial CDCs and provincial health administrations,so as to provide guidance for the local provincial CDC budget management and provide references for CDCs in other provinces.
4.Role of mitophagy in pancreatic cancer cachexia-induced muscle atrophy
Yijie WANG ; Jianjun LI ; Xuesong WANG ; Yan DONG ; Houjie LIANG
Journal of Army Medical University 2025;47(11):1190-1198
Objective To explore the role of mitophagy in pancreatic cancer cachexia-induced muscle atrophy and its underlying mechanism.Methods Six male C57BL/6J mice(8 weeks old,weighing 20~30 g)were equally and randomly divided into a control group(intrapancreatic injection of normal saline)and a cachexia group(orthotopic pancreatic injection of KPC1199 cells).After successful model establishment,gastrocnemius muscles were harvested for transmission electron microscopy(TEM)to assess mitochondrial ultrastructure.Western blotting was performed to quantify mitochondrial respiratory chain complexes(Ⅰ~Ⅳ)and autophagy-related proteins,while immunofluorescence staining was conducted to evaluate mitochondrial-lysosomal colocalization.In in vitro experiments,C2C12 myoblasts were differentiated into myotubes,and then divided into a control group(standard culture)and a cachexia group(co-cultured with KPC1199 cells for 48 h using transwell chambers).Mitochondrial-lysosomal colocalization and autophagy-related protein expression were analyzed with immunofluorescence assay and Western blotting.The mitochondrial division inhibitor Mdivi-1(20 μmol/L)was added to the co-culture system to assess its myotube diameter.Results Compared to the control mice,the cachectic mice exhibited mitochondrial swelling,reduced cristae density,and significantly increased mitochondrial-lysosomal colocalization in gastrocnemius muscle(P<0.05).Western blotting revealed the expression levels of mitochondrial respiratory chain proteins complexⅠ(1.00±0.04 vs 0.51±0.04,P<0.05),complexⅡ(1.00±0.13 vs 0.73±0.15,P<0.05),complexⅢ(1.00±0.20 vs 0.64±0.01,P<0.05),complexⅣ(1.00±0.06 vs 0.65±0.02,P<0.05)and PGC1α(1.00±0.03 vs 0.62±0.06,P<0.05)were decreased,and the levels of mitophagy markers,LC3-Ⅰ/Ⅱ(1.00±0.14 vs 1.65±0.25,P<0.05),PINK1(1.00±0.11 vs 1.51±0.05,P<0.05),and BNIP3(1.00±0.22 vs 2.02±0.10,P<0.05)were elevated when compared to the control.In the C2C12 myotube model,tumor cell co-culture increased mitochondrial-lysosomal colocalization and upregulated mitophagy-related protein expression(P<0.05),consistent with the in vivo findings.Mdivi-1 treatment increased myotube diameter from 220.6±35.5 μm to 315.0±39.1 μm(R2=0.666 5,P<0.05).Conclusion Mitophagy is activated in pancreatic cancer cachexia-induced muscle atrophy.Inhibiting mitophagy can effectively alleviate muscle atrophy induced by pancreatic cancer cachexia.

7.Risk factors for arrhythmia after robotic cardiac surgery: A retrospective cohort study
Wenjun WU ; Renzhong DING ; Jianming CHEN ; Ye YUAN ; Yi SONG ; Manrong YAN ; Yijie HU
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2024;31(05):745-750
Objective To investigate the risk factors for arrhythmia after robotic cardiac surgery. Methods The data of the patients who underwent robotic cardiac surgery under cardiopulmonary bypass (CPB) from July 2016 to June 2022 in Daping Hospital of Army Medical University were retrospectively analyzed. According to whether arrhythmia occurred after operation, the patients were divided into an arrhythmia group and a non-arrhythmia group. Univariate analysis and multivariate logistic analysis were used to screen the risk factors for arrhythmia after robotic cardiac surgery. Results A total of 146 patients were enrolled, including 55 males and 91 females, with an average age of 43.03±13.11 years. There were 23 patients in the arrhythmia group and 123 patients in the non-arrhythmia group. One (0.49%) patient died in the hospital. Univariate analysis suggested that age, body weight, body mass index (BMI), diabetes, New York Heart Association (NYHA) classification, left atrial anteroposterior diameter, left ventricular anteroposterior diameter, right ventricular anteroposterior diameter, total bilirubin, direct bilirubin, uric acid, red blood cell width, operation time, CPB time, aortic cross-clamping time, and operation type were associated with postoperative arrhythmia (P<0.05). Multivariate binary logistic regression analysis suggested that direct bilirubin (OR=1.334, 95%CI 1.003-1.774, P=0.048) and aortic cross-clamping time (OR=1.018, 95%CI 1.005-1.031, P=0.008) were independent risk factors for arrhythmia after robotic cardiac surgery. In the arrhythmia group, postoperative tracheal intubation time (P<0.001), intensive care unit stay (P<0.001) and postoperative hospital stay (P<0.001) were significantly prolonged, and postoperative high-dose blood transfusion events were significantly increased (P=0.002). Conclusion Preoperative direct bilirubin level and aortic cross-clamping time are independent risk factors for arrhythmia after robotic cardiac surgery. Postoperative tracheal intubation time, intensive care unit stay, and postoperative hospital stay are significantly prolonged in patients with postoperative arrhythmia, and postoperative high-dose blood transfusion events are significantly increased.
8.Progress of manganese-based nanomaterials in breast cancer diagnosis and treatment
Jin TAO ; Junnan KAN ; Caixia YANG ; Yan LIU ; Yijie LYU ; Junhui WEI ; Xianglin LI
Journal of International Oncology 2024;51(10):645-649
Breast cancer is the most common malignant tumor among women, and early diagnosis, coupled with optimized treatment strategies is crucial for improving the prognosis. In recent years, with the advancement of nanotechnology, manganese-based nanomaterials have shown potential in various aspects of early breast cancer diagnosis, drug delivery, and tumor treatment. Compared to other nanomaterials, manganese-based nanomaterials exhibit excellent biocompatibility and have become a significant focus in the research of breast cancer diagnosis and treatment.
9.Role of group 3 innate lymphoid cells in skin wound healing and underlying mechanisms
Wei ZHANG ; Xingyu MU ; Qianru HANG ; Yijie HUANG ; Tengjiao XU ; Xiaojie HE ; Yan DING
Chinese Journal of Dermatology 2024;57(6):516-523
Objective:To investigate the role of group 3 innate lymphoid cells (ILC3) in skin wound healing, and to explore the underlying mechanisms.Methods:Twenty-four 5-week-old male C57BL/6 mice were randomly and equally allocated into 3 groups: the skin wound + ILC3 inhibitor group (referred to as ILC3 inhibitor group), the skin wound group, and the control group, with 8 mice in each group. Four days before the establishment of the wound model, mice in the ILC3 inhibitor group were intraperitoneally injected with 1 μg of ILC3 inhibitor every 2 days for a total of 2 doses, mice in the skin wound group were injected with an equal volume of physiological saline solution, and mice in the control group were fed normally. To establish a mouse skin wound model, a full-thickness circular incision with a diameter of 0.6 cm was made around the midpoint of the dorsal midline using a biopsy punch after the intraperitoneal injection of anesthetics, which was histologically confirmed to be a full-thickness injury. The size of the wounds was observed and recorded, photographs of the wounds were taken on days 0, 1, 3, 5, 7, and 9 after wounding, and corresponding wound healing rates were calculated. On day 9 after wounding, tissue samples were collected from the wound edges, and subjected to flow cytometry analysis to quantify ILC3 infiltrating around the skin wound, and hematoxylin and eosin (HE) staining was performed to assess the healing status of the skin wounds. Real-time quantitative polymerase chain reaction (qRT-PCR) was conducted to determine the mRNA expression of vitamin D receptor (VDR), Notch1, tumor necrosis factor-alpha (TNF-α), interleukin (IL) -17A, IL-17F, and IL-22 in the wound-edge tissues, and Western blot analysis to determine their protein expression. Statistical analysis was carried out by using one-way analysis of variance and t test. Results:On day 9 after wounding, the skin wound group showed an increased number of ILC3 in the wound-edge tissues (5.31% ± 1.47% vs. 3.10% ± 0.54%, P < 0.01), increased mRNA and protein expression of TNF-α, IL-22, IL-17A, and IL-17F (all P < 0.05), but decreased mRNA and protein expression of VDR (both P < 0.05) compared with the control group; the protein expression of Notch1 was significantly higher in the skin wound group than in the control group ( P < 0.05), but there was no significant difference in its mRNA expression between the two groups ( P > 0.05). On days 1, 3 and 5, the wound healing rates were significantly higher in the ILC3 inhibitor group (45.17% ± 9.90%, 61.58% ± 11.61%, 75.61% ± 9.12%, respectively) than in the skin wound group (25.87% ± 10.96%, 47.78% ± 13.81%, 64.55% ± 10.29%, respectively, all P < 0.05). On day 9, the ILC3 inhibitor group showed a decreased number of ILC3 around the wound (2.69% ± 0.95%, P < 0.01), decreased mRNA and protein expression of TNF-α, IL-22, IL-17A, and IL-17F in the wound-edge tissues (all P < 0.05), but increased mRNA and protein expression of Notch1 and VDR in the wound-edge tissues (all P < 0.05) compared with the skin wound group. On day 9 after wounding, histopathological examination with HE staining revealed continuous and intact epithelial structure, as well as dense and neatly arranged collagen fibers in the ILC3 inhibitor group, and the structures of hair follicles, blood vessels, and sebaceous glands were similar to those in the control group. Conclusions:Skin ILC3 infiltrated local wounds and were involved in the skin wound healing process through inflammatory factors such as TNF-α, IL-17A, IL-17F, and IL-22. Downregulating the number of ILC3 may promote skin wound healing by activating VDR and Notch1, as well as inhibiting the TNF-α signaling pathway and the expression of downstream inflammatory factors.
10.Expert consensus on gastrointestinal dysfunction secondary to sepsis with integrating Traditional Chinese Medicine and Western medicine
Xudong XIONG ; Kui GE ; Miao HE ; Tao ZHANG ; Shufang LI ; Fang XIE ; Yijie ZHANG ; Yiming QIAN ; Guoliang YAN ; Chengwei YIN
Chinese Critical Care Medicine 2022;34(2):113-120
Acute gastrointestinal dysfunction is a common and important complication of sepsis. As no exiting formal definition and classification of gastrointestinal dysfunction, most of the treatment strategies for gastrointestinal dysfunction are not based on clinical evidence, but on their own clinical experience. Experts of traditional Chinese medicine, integrated traditional Chinese and Western medicine and Western medicine from various disciplines in Shanghai are organized by the Shanghai Society of Integrated Traditional Chinese and Western Medicine and the Emergency Department Branch of Shanghai Physicians Association. After repeated discussion, literature search and formulation of the outline, we developed consensus on gastrointestinal dysfunction secondary to sepsis with integrating Traditional Chinese Medicine and Western medicine by consulting extensively on clinical experts in the fields of emergency medicine, gastroenterology, general surgery, infectious medicine and traditional Chinese medicine, and holding several expert forums and consultation meetings. This clinical expert consensus focused on acute gastrointestinal injury (AGI) classification and inducer of sepsis. In this consensus, the common symptoms, diagnosis, classifications, treatment strategies and suggestions of acute gastrointestinal injury or dysfunction secondary to sepsis were explored from the aspect of both Traditional Chinese Medicine and Western medicine.
